Car Keys Lost and Found

Car keys are expensive to replace. The cost of keys for cars differs based on the type and the manufacturer.

Older cars use keys made of metal which can be duplicated by a locksmith or hardware store. As cars become more advanced in technology, they are more difficult to replace in the event of loss.

1. Go to the Dealership

You can purchase a brand new car key at the dealership when you own a car key replacement price. This could be a good option if the key you have isn't working properly or has broken off in the ignition. You can have a new key made, however it will cost more than calling an auto locksmith.

It can be more time-consuming than going to the locksmith. If the dealer doesn't have the key in stock they'll need to order it. It could take a couple of days for it to arrive. They may also have to pay for towing fees to deliver the vehicle.

A dealership has a lot of overheads, like management and staff. This is a reason why their prices are higher than the prices of an auto locksmith. If you need a new car key in a hurry, this is your only choice.

The local hardware store may have the ability to create an entry key however it is not likely that they'll be able to program it to work with your car. This is because most hardware stores don't carry a variety of key types and don't have the technology to work with modern car keys.

2. Locksmiths are available 24/7

It can be a major stress when the keys to your car disappear. Unless you have a spare, you'll need to get a new one made which can be expensive. There are a few different methods to do this however one of the best options is to call an auto locksmith. They'll be able to give keys on the spot, and they'll usually be cheaper than the dealership.

The cost of replacing your car key will depend on the kind of key you own. Traditional cars use keys that are simple to insert into the cylinder for ignition. In most instances, you can purchase a replacement key for less than $10 at any hardware store. However, modern cars have remote locking and unlocking systems, so it's a little more complicated. They require a key fob that can also open the trunk and start the engine. They are more difficult to replace, however they can be replaced by a professional locksmith for cars, who will have the equipment and software required.

You can also contact garages however, they're likely to be more expensive than a locksmith. They might also not have the right equipment to program your keys, which is tricky and time-consuming. A professional locksmith for vehicles however, will have all the proper tools and will be able to program keys quickly and efficiently.

You can also avail roadside assistance. These services are typically offered by car insurers, but they might not be able to help you. These services are likely to cost more than locksmith services and may not have the tools needed for your vehicle.
